From 059731525cc9a54258e9e3b825e28777a212ff15 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ingo Schwarze Date: Sun, 25 Nov 2018 19:24:20 +0000 Subject: In tbl(7) -T html output, span cells horizontally and vertically as requested by the layout. Does not handle spans requested in the data section yet. To be able to do this, record the number of rows spanned in the first data cell (struct tbl_dat) of a vertical span.
